D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Serve existing accounts by analyzing and performing work orders; gather components, parts, and tools to complete installation. Install new he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ems. Install ducts and insulation. Properly connect gas lines to heating equipment Pre-measure jobs to identify proper materials required for installation. Receive, verify, and load all equipment and materials needed for each job. Inspect and perform equipment repairs and replacements. Document service and installation by completing applicable forms, reports, logs, and records. Maintain rapport with customers and communicate details of work being performed. Educate customers on the use of new system(s) Complete all tasks per the company's quality and safety standards. Meet quality metrics and maintain an advanced installation skill set in duct work, advanced installations, and client satisfaction. Update job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ities. Required to train Install Apprentices through the HVAC installation process.
QUALIFICATIONS
Strong communication and customer service skills. Basic mechanical ability. Ability to install residential package units split systems; knowledge of ductless systems is a bonus. 1+ year installation field experience. Responsible for providing and maintaining all personal work tools required by management. Responsible for all company-provided materials, parts, supplies, tools, and equipment. Ability to understand and learn proper installation procedures. Ability to follow directions from Management staff. Ability to work with a high degree of integrity and promote a positive company image. Completion of HVAC training preferred. EPA Universal Certification. Nate Certification a plus.

WORK CONDITIONS
Works in field environments across residential job sites, climbing ladders and navigating uneven surfaces. Regularly works in confined spaces and moves materials up to 50 pounds. Operates hand and power tools and vehicles. Must be able to see, hear, and exchange accurate information with customers and team members. Regular exposure to outdoor weather, noise, and dust.
